Overview
MXLDA3KP20CAE3 from Microsemi is a bidirectional 3000 W surface-mount transient voltage suppressor (TVS) array with 20 V standoff voltage (VWM), 22.2–24.5 V breakdown voltage (V(BR)), and 32.4 V maximum clamping voltage (VC) at 92.6 A peak pulse current (IPP). It provides secondary lightning protection per IEC61000-4-5 (42 Ω, 12 Ω, and 2 Ω source impedances), ESD/EFT suppression per IEC61000-4-2/4-4, and inductive switching transient protection in industrial power interfaces.
For engineers reviewing the MXLDA3KP20CAE3 datasheet, MXLDA3KP20CAE3 pinout, MXLDA3KP20CAE3 application, or MXLDA3KP20CAE3 equivalent, key selection criteria include bidirectional polarity, RoHS-compliant matte-tin plating, 10/1000 µs surge rating, -55°C to +150°C junction temperature range, and compatibility with high-reliability screening per MIL-PRF-19500.
Technical Context
The MXLDA3KP20CAE3 operates as a bidirectional TVS diode array designed for parallel connection across sensitive inputs/outputs. Its clamping action begins at V(BR) min = 22.2 V and limits transient energy to ≤32.4 V at 92.6 A, enabling robust protection of 24 V DC power rails and RS-485/RS-232 signal lines against fast-rising surges.
It features <5 ns response time, 100% surge-tested units, moisture sensitivity level 1 (no dry pack required), and thermal derating per Figure 3 - maintaining full 3000 W capability up to +80°C ambient before linear reduction to 50% at +150°C.

FAQ
What is the polarity configuration of the MXLDA3KP20CAE3?
The MXLDA3KP20CAE3 is a bidirectional TVS array, indicated by the "C" suffix in its nomenclature. Internally, it consists of two back-to-back avalanche diodes sharing a common anode (Pin 2), enabling symmetrical clamping for AC signals or floating DC buses without polarity concerns. This structure supports protection of differential lines like RS-485 or ungrounded power rails.
Does the MXLDA3KP20CAE3 meet IEC61000-4-5 Class 4 requirements?
Yes, the MXLDA3KP20CAE3 meets IEC61000-4-5 Class 4 for secondary lightning protection with a 42 Ω source impedance, as confirmed in the Applications/Benefits section of RF01243 Rev B. Its 3000 W peak pulse power rating and 32.4 V clamping voltage at 92.6 A ensure compliance under the 42 Ω test condition, though Class 4 at 12 Ω and 2 Ω requires verification per specific system-level testing.
What is the maximum clamping voltage of the MXLDA3KP20CAE3 at rated surge current?
The MXLDA3KP20CAE3 has a maximum clamping voltage (VC) of 32.4 V at its rated peak pulse current (IPP) of 92.6 A under the standard 10/1000 µs waveform. This value is measured per Figure 2 in RF01243 Rev B and defines the upper voltage limit imposed on protected circuitry during worst-case surge events.
Is the MXLDA3KP20CAE3 suitable for automotive under-hood applications?
Yes, the MXLDA3KP20CAE3 supports junction temperatures from -55°C to +150°C and is qualified for high-reliability screening per MIL-PRF-19500. Its thermal derating curve (Figure 3) maintains full 3000 W capability up to +80°C ambient, making it suitable for under-hood body control modules where ambient temperatures exceed 105°C and transient threats include load dump and ISO 7637-2 pulses.
What does the "e3" suffix indicate in MXLDA3KP20CAE3?
The "e3" suffix in MXLDA3KP20CAE3 indicates RoHS-compliant matte-tin plating on all terminations, per JEDEC J-STD-609A. This replaces traditional tin-lead finishes and ensures compatibility with lead-free reflow processes while maintaining solderability per MIL-STD-750 Method 2026. The "e3" marking is laser-etched or molded into the package body.
